  6. Bob Wells, the Major League Baseball player, was born on Tuesday, November 1, 1966, in Yakima, Washington. Wells was 27 years old when he broke into the major leagues on May 16, 1994, with the Philadelphia Phillies.

  7. Bob Wells played 9 seasons for the Mariners, Twins and Phillies. He had 40 wins, 28 losses, an ERA of 5.03 and 417 strikeouts.
